## Tuning

The receipt mailer (Almsgate) batches donation receipts and sends through the Thornquay relay. On-call: if the queue backs up, resist the urge to crank batch size — the relay rate-limits per connection, and bigger batches just mean bigger retries. Scale worker count first, then shorten the flush interval. Dedupe window must stay longer than the retry horizon or donors get duplicate receipts, which generates tickets. All knobs live in one place and are read at worker start. Current production values follow.

tuning table, kajop-yafof:
QUOTAS = {
    "wenath": 10,
    "ulaael": 5,
}

## Further Reading

The Millgrove order-cutoff rule determines when next-day bakery orders lock in the Crumbline scheduler. Its interaction with holiday calendars and the overnight proofing window is subtle, and several past regressions came from edits made without full context. Before modifying cutoff logic, please read the design rationale, edge cases, and historical incident notes collected on the internal page below.

wiki page, kahog-hahig: https://vault.zemvargrid.internal/display/deploy/repo/settings/merge_requests/job/settings/6f3b933774dbc5320a4daa18

Subject: Cut-over complete — Harborlane health checks

Hi — summarizing last night's cut-over. Traffic now flows through the new balancer tier; the old one drains until Friday. Health checks moved from TCP pings to the `/readyz` endpoint, with a three-failure threshold before a node is pulled. Please verify your local stack matches before touching routing rules. The balancer probes run with the following configuration values.

deployment values, tawif-kageg:
zorael:
  log_level: debug
  metrics_host: metrics.zorael.qorvelsys.internal
  pin: 3988
  pool_size: 32

## Thumbgrind Queue — Release Checks

Before cutting a release, drain the Thumbgrind thumbnail queue. Pause producers, wait for depth to hit zero, then snapshot worker counts. If depth stalls above 200 for 5 minutes, restart the resizer pods and re-check. Do not ship while the dead-letter queue is nonempty. Queue depth and DLQ status are on the dashboard here.

dashboard of yagep-tajop = https://jira.tolvaqsys.internal/browse/pages/pages/browse